Cypermethrin An Overview of Its Applications and Safety
Cypermethrin is a synthetic pyrethroid, a class of insecticides modeled after the natural insecticidal properties of pyrethrins found in chrysanthemum flowers. Widely recognized for its effectiveness, cypermethrin has become a popular choice in agricultural, household, and industrial pest control.
Agricultural Use
In agriculture, cypermethrin is instrumental in managing a wide variety of pests that threaten crops. It is employed on numerous crops including cotton, vegetables, and fruits, providing effective control against insects such as aphids, beetles, and caterpillars. Farmers often prefer cypermethrin due to its rapid action and residual effect, which helps to protect crops over an extended period. As a result, it can reduce the need for frequent applications, leading to cost savings and less environmental disruption.
Household and Urban Use
In addition to its agricultural applications, cypermethrin is also prominent in urban pest management. It is commonly found in household insecticides to combat pests such as cockroaches, ants, and mosquitoes. Its effectiveness in low concentrations makes it a preferred choice for both professional pest control services and DIY solutions. Homeowners appreciate its quick knockdown effect, which ensures a swift reduction in pest populations.
Safety and Environment
Despite its effectiveness, concerns regarding the safety of cypermethrin have been raised. It is essential to use this chemical in accordance with safety guidelines to minimize risks to human health and non-target organisms. Cypermethrin can potentially pose risks to beneficial insects, such as bees, if used during flowering periods. Therefore, careful application timing is crucial to mitigate negative impacts on pollinators.
Moreover, users should adhere strictly to the manufacturer's instructions to minimize exposure risks. Protective equipment such as gloves and masks is often recommended during application, especially in residential settings. Educating consumers about the safe use of cypermethrin is key to ensuring both efficacy and safety.
